VILLAGES IN BULGARIA BENEFIT FROM 10.5M LEVA FOR INFRASTRUCTURE RENOVATION UNDER SAPARD
14:13 Thu 28 Jun 2007
 

Bulgarian villages will receive additional funding of 10.5 million leva from the SAPARD programme aimed at infrastructure renovation.

Infrastructure projects to apply for SAPARD funding have to evaluated at up to 100 000 leva, state agriculture fund head Dimitar Tadarukov said as quoted by Focus news agency.

The requirement will allow more than 100 Bulgarian municipalities improve their infrastructure within the next three months, Tadarukov said.

All projects and contracts have to be completed by October 12, 2007.

Additional 100 000 leva will be allocated for the funding of all projects answering the requirements under the agro-ecological measure of SAPARD, Deputy Agriculture and Forestry Minister Dimitar Peichev said.
